Output 8886c9c2068a912d065ac8a4ad73098acf4f99a821e0ba63f6fcbcaf925ae996:7

value
113626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af0be5defa8e46bd5566e8856dc84c6b0bbb01da OP_EQUAL
address
3HeaRoBMifXeg28ZLP7ZoJc5vg4wJ8i1Jv
transaction
8886c9c2068a912d065ac8a4ad73098acf4f99a821e0ba63f6fcbcaf925ae996
spent
true